Title: | Main Title: Mixing Layer Height Jülich Sep 2014 |
Description: | Abstract: Mixing Layer Height (MLH) determined from standard deviation of vertical wind (sigma_w): MLH is first height where sigma_w < 0.4m/s. |

Temporal Extent: | 01.09.2014, 00:00:00 - 30.09.2014, 23:59:00 |
Lineage: | Wind lidar delivers vertical wind with 1/1.67sec Postprocessing averages every 5min over 30min and delivers mean_w, sigma_w, skewness and MLH. |
